MG Chemicals 419E-340G

419E is a 1-part, UL 746E certified, acrylic conformal coating. It cures to a durable, flexible and smooth finish. It is easy to apply and can be handled in 15 minutes. It may be removed with appropriate strippers, or soldered through for repair or rework. 419E creates a robust moisture barrier that protects printed circuit boards in humid environments. It provides strong protection against moisture, corrosion, fungus, dirt, dust, thermal shock, short circuits, high-voltage arcing, and static discharge.

Application Instructions

Recommended Preparation

Clean the substrate with Isopropyl Alcohol, MG #824, so the surface is free of oils, dust, and other residues.

Spray

  1. Shake the can vigorously.
  2. Spray a test pattern to ensure good flow quality.
  3. Tilt the board at 45° and spray a thin, even coat from a distance of 20–25 cm (8–10 in). Use spray-andrelease strokes with an even motion to avoid paint buildup in one spot. Start and end each stroke off the surface.
  4. Wait 3 min before applying another coat, to avoid trapping solvent.
  5. Rotate the board 90° and spray again to ensure good coverage.
  6. Apply additional coats until desired thickness is achieved (go to step 3).
  7. Let dry 15 min at room temperature before applying heat cure.
  8. After use, clear the nozzle by inverting the can and briefly spraying until clear propellant comes out.

Cure Instructions

Allow to dry at room temperature for 24 hours, or after letting sit for 15 minutes, cure the coating in an oven at one of these time/temperature options:

Temperature 65 °C 80 °C 100 °C
Time 30 minutes 15 minutes 5 minutes

Cured Properties
ValueUnitsTest Method / Conditions
Resistivity3.5 x 10¹³Ω·cm
Dielectric Strength1 100V/mil
Dielectric Withstand Voltagemin. 1500V
Insulation Resistance1 x 10¹²Ω
Moisture Insulation Resistance1 x 10¹²Ω
Glass Transition Temperature (Tg)38˚C
CTE Prior Tg160ppm/˚C
Service Temperature Range-65 to 130˚C
